Review:
This coffee has notes of dark chocolate, malts, nuts and slightly acidic. The brand mentions cocoa, toasted nuts and raisins as the tasting notes. I couldn't really identify with the raisins but there is a slight acidity to the cup. The coffee starts with strong bold flavours and attempts to be complex. It ends of a sweet bitter note which lingers on your palate for a very long time. I think this coffee is much more suited for milk based drinks or food pairings and not manual brewing methods.
Balance: Bitter
Complexity: Low
Best for: French Press, Espresso, South Indian Filter
Worst for: Pourover
Pro tips:
Pair with savoury foods as its flavour profile can cut and complement it
Final verdict: They have a better coffee. This is suited only for specific brewi ng methods mentioned above.
